For those not keeping up with the naming chaos: Claude Bot became Malt Bot after Anthropic sent a cease and desist, then became Open Claw a few days later. But in that interim period, someone spun up Moltbook - basically Reddit but where AI bots talk to each other instead of humans. Andrej Karpathy is genuinely excited about it, Elon's claiming we're at the early stages of the singularity, and everyone's losing their minds over bots apparently discussing how to create their own private language away from human oversight. It's absolutely wild, and yes, massively overhyped. The big question nobody's really asking though: how much of this is actual AI agency versus humans deliberately deploying these bots to gain attention, sell crypto, or harvest data? We simply don't know. What I do know is that we're heading into proper "dead internet theory" territory - stumbled across a two-headed AI Instagram influencer with 287K followers this morning, which is both hilarious and deeply unsettling. The real concern isn't spotting fake content anymore; it's that genuine videos and photos are increasingly being dismissed as AI-generated. That erosion of truth is far scarier than any bot chatroom, and we need to start taking AI literacy seriously. We covered how the thing actually works - turns out it's chaining Google Search with Gemini to grab context, then using that to generate images with proper text and layout in about 20 seconds. The infographic generation is genuinely mad when you see it happen, and David's story about colourising his grandfather's photo for his grandmother was one of those rare moments where you remember AI can be quite beautiful when it's not just AI doomerism. What struck me most was hearing about the chaos behind Nano Banana's viral moment - the exponential growth, the scramble for chips, the fire drill of scaling to billions of images while keeping quotas high enough that people could actually iterate on their ideas. David reckons 2026 is when image generation properly hits mass market and becomes a daily habit, not just a viral moment.     Get the Clawdbot (Moltbot) guide: https://aiwithkyle.com/clawdbot Get AI-Ready with Kyle’s 5-Day Challenge: https://aiwithkyle.com/join Kyle’s AI Canon — Curated list of AI learning essentials: https://aiwithkyle.com/ai-canon Subscribe and turn on notifications to catch the next live stream: https://www.youtube.com/channel/UChlLglbHDASnoGkbjDeHnQg This video is from the ‘AI with Kyle Live Stream’ First aired: 27 January 2026 Summary: Clawdbot, the AI assistant that's been making waves as a proactive helper you can chat to via WhatsApp, has been forced to rebrand as Moltbot after Anthropic sent them a cease and desist. The name was just too similar to Claude (as in Claude Sonnet from Anthropic), and when you say them out loud they're basically identical. Anthropic had to protect their trademark - it's not them being evil, it's just how IP law works. If you don't defend your trademarks consistently, it weakens your position later when you actually need to enforce them. Disney and Nintendo do this aggressively for the same reason. The poor creator, Peter, has had an absolutely mental week - not only dealing with the rebrand but also getting his GitHub hacked and scammers setting up fake crypto coins in his name. The tool itself is brilliant though, it's basically the Jarvis or Siri we were promised years ago but never got. I've put together a full installation guide over on the website because it's genuinely worth trying out. The new name Moltbot comes from how lobsters shed their shells to grow, which is actually quite clever when you think about it.
